Job Title: Supervisor, Underwriting and Claims 13-2053.00
Job Duties: Review individual applications for insurance to evaluate degree of risk involved and determine acceptance of applications. Supervises and coordinates activities of workers engaged in reviewing insurance applications to evaluate, classify, and rate individuals and groups for insurance. Underwrites policies. Accepts and rejects applications, following established underwriting standards. Trains and coaches new workers. Encodes policy information as required by CIIS system. Performs other related duties as required or assigned. Examine documents to determine degree of risk from such factors as applicant financial standing and value and condition of property. Must have proficient knowledge in the GENIISYS system. Decline excessive risks. Write to field representatives, medical personnel, and others to obtain further information, quote rates, or explain company underwriting policies. Evaluate possibility of losses due to catastrophe or excessive insurance. Decrease value of policy when risk is substandard and specify applicable endorsements or apply rating to ensure safe profitable distribution of risks, using reference materials. Review company records to determine amount of insurance in force on single risk or group of closely related risks. Authorize reinsurance of policy when risk is high.

O-Net: Title Job Zone Three: Medium Preparation Needed Overall Experience Previous work-related skill, knowledge, or experience is required for these occupations. For example, an electrician must have completed three or four years of apprenticeship or several years of vocational training, and often must have passed a licensing exam, in order to perform the job. Job Training Employees in these occupations usually need one or two years of training involving both on-the-job experience and informal training with experienced workers. Job Zone Examples These occupations usually involve using communication and organizational skills to coordinate, supervise, manage, or train others to accomplish goals. Examples include funeral directors, electricians, forest and conservation technicians, legal secretaries, interviewers, and insurance sales agents. SVP Range (6.0 to < 7.0) Education Most occupations in this zone require training in vocational schools, related on-the-job experience, or an associate's degree. Some may require a bachelor's degree.
